Creamy Homemade Alfredo Sauce

Homemade Alfredo Sauce Recipe


  • Author: Eleanor
  • Total Time: 50
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Description

This Homemade Alfredo Sauce Recipe is rich, creamy, and bursting with flavor, perfect for pasta lovers looking to elevate their meals.


Ingredients

Scale

3 tablespoons butter

1 cup heavy cream or half and half for a lighter sauce

4 cloves garlic minced

1 ½ cups freshly grated Parmesan cheese

Salt and freshly cracked pepper to taste

fresh grated nutmeg optional to taste


Instructions

  • In a saucepan over medium heat, melt the butter.
  • Add the min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, about 1 minute.
  • Pour in the heavy cream, stirring continuously until it starts to simmer.
  • Gradually whisk in the grated Parmesan cheese until melted and smooth.
  • Season with salt, pepper, and nutmeg to taste.
  • Serve immediately over pasta or your preferred dish.

Notes

For a lighter sauce, use half and half instead of heavy cream. Always use freshly grated Parmesan for the best flavor.
